Psychologist Back to Top Form

Tara Madgwick - Saturday February 11

Two years ago talented Choisir mare Psychologist burst on to the racing stage with a blazing debut win in the Group III MRC Blue Diamond Prelude and at Caulfield on Saturday she was back in top form with a fast finishing victory in the Group III MRC Geoffrey Bellmaine Stakes.

Prepared by Tony Vasil, Psychologist has been somewhat of a problem child in the time that has elapsed since her exciting debut, but he's never doubted her ability.

Not beaten far in recent starts, Vasil elected to put Craig Newitt on board for this assignment, hoping the jockey's aggressive style would bring out her best.

Newitt allowed Psychologist (pictured www.stevehart.com.au) to settle back in the field and brought her to the outside for her finishing run, which she obviously found to her liking.

She let down with a sizzling burst to round up the leaders and win the 1200 metre dash running away by the best part of two lengths, her overall record now four wins from 16 starts with prizemoney of $277,613.

"I just thought we'd try a different style of rider this time and hope it would make a difference," Vasil said.

"In the early days we thought she would be a very good horse when she blew them away at her first start, but she's had niggling issues along the way since then ... bottom line though is she can gallop.

"She's consolidated herself as a broodmare in winning another Group III, however it's a long time until she goes to a stallion next spring, so we'll be hopeful she can win a few more races between now and then."

Another good stakes-winner bred and sold by Bylong Park Thoroughbreds, as are Mosheen and Drieffontein, Psychologist was purchased for $120,000 from the 2009 Inglis Australian Easter Yearling Sale Session II.

A daughter of leading sire Choisir(pictured), Psychologist is one of two winners from the Danzero mare Miss Conception, a half-sister to Group III winner Cute Emily, who is also by Choisir.

Miss Conception had no foal last year, but was covered by Choisir's best son Starspangledbanner.
